Winter is here and so are increased heating bills, excess moisture and for some, draughts.
If you want to create a warmer, drier home, reduce your environmental impact or save money on running costs, give one of our Home Energy Audit Toolkits (HEAT kits) a try, or book an assessment with our Eco Design Advisor (EDA) Service.
Both services are designed to help you find out how healthy your home is and to get advice on to how to improve it.
And guess what, won’t cost you a thing.
We’re on a mission to promote warm, healthy homes in Upper Hutt. It’s part of our Sustainability Strategy and we want everyone in Upper Hutt to be able to take advantage of this service, so we’re funding the kits and the EDA Service, normally $200 per house.
